It is well known that many arthropod species can inflict painful, and in most cases, potentially dangerous stings and bites to humans. Some of these arthropod species transmit pathogens and parasites, some inject toxic venom into the human bloodstream, and others suckblood. There are also several arthropod species that induce allergies, and some people suffer mental conditions, such as delusional parasitosis or entamaphobia, in response to an insect or spider presence. These types of insects are categorized as “pests of medical significance” and they are accorded the highest pest status. The most common pests of medical significance worldwide are head-lice, scabies mites, bed bugs, and spiders.

Scabies mites and head-lice still pose a significant medical threat in economically underdeveloped regions in the world, but these bugs, and the medical conditions they cause, are now well controlled in the US. However, this is certainly not the case when it comes to bed bugs, as bed bugs are epidemic in the US, particularly in many highly populated cities in the northeast. Although bed bugs do not spread disease, their frequent bites cause itchy rashes, and some people are more sensitive to the irritating compounds secreted by bed bugs than others. There also exists a few spider species in the northeast that can inflict medically significant bites to humans in indoor locations.

While the vast majority of spider species don’t pose a medical threat to humans, there exists around 20 species worldwide that do, a few of which are sometimes found within homes in the northeast. The northern black widow’s bite can cause severe systemic physical symptoms in humans, but this species is rarely spotted within the northeast. Yellow-sac spider bites, on the other hand, have been documented as causing skin infections at the site of the bite wound, and these spiders are commonly found within homes in the northeast. Several studies have shown that broad-faced sac spider bites can lead to serious conditions that require antibiotic treatment. Unfortunately, this spider species is one of the most commonly spotted spiders within homes in the northeast.
